Deliver gifts to children in need.

Christmas is a time of joy and excitement for children, but for those who are less fortunate, it can be a difficult time. Many families struggle to make ends meet, and providing gifts for their children on Christmas Eve can be a financial burden.

Volunteering to deliver gifts to children in need is a wonderful way to make a difference in their lives and bring some holiday cheer to their homes. Here are some details about how you can get involved:

1. Find a local organization or charity that collects and distributes gifts to children in need. There are many organizations that do this work, such as Toys for Tots, The Salvation Army, and local churches and community centers. Contact the organization to find out how you can help.

2. Donate new, unwrapped gifts. Many organizations accept donations of new, unwrapped gifts for children of all ages. When choosing gifts, think about what would make a child happy and excited. Some popular gift ideas include toys, books, games, and clothing.

3. Volunteer to wrap gifts. If you don’t have any gifts to donate, you can still help by volunteering to wrap gifts. Many organizations need volunteers to help wrap gifts for children in need.

4. Deliver gifts to children’s homes or shelters. On Christmas Eve, volunteers often deliver gifts to the homes of children in need. Some organizations also organize gift-giving events at shelters or community centers.

Delivering gifts to children in need on Christmas Eve is a rewarding experience that can make a lasting difference in the lives of children. It is also a great way to spread holiday cheer and make the season brighter for those who need it most.

Donate blood or plasma.

Donating blood or plasma is a simple and easy way to make a big difference in the lives of others. Blood and plasma are essential for treating a variety of medical conditions, including cancer, anemia, and hemophilia. Donating blood or plasma is a safe and rewarding experience that can save lives.

Here are some details about how you can donate blood or plasma:

1. Find a blood donation center or plasma donation center near you. There are many blood donation centers and plasma donation centers located throughout the country. You can find a list of donation centers in your area by visiting the websites of the American Red Cross or the American Association of Blood Banks.

2. Schedule an appointment to donate. Most blood donation centers and plasma donation centers require you to schedule an appointment to donate. You can schedule an appointment online or by calling the donation center.

3. Prepare for your donation. Before you donate blood or plasma, you should eat a healthy meal and drink plenty of fluids. You should also avoid drinking alcohol or caffeine for at least 24 hours before your donation.

4. Donate blood or plasma. The process of donating blood or plasma typically takes about an hour. During your donation, you will be asked to provide some personal information and have your blood pressure and temperature checked. You will then be asked to lie down on a donor bed and a needle will be inserted into your arm. The blood or plasma will be collected into a bag and then you will be given a snack and something to drink.

Donating blood or plasma is a safe and rewarding experience that can save lives. It is a great way to give back to the community and make a difference in the lives of others.
